What we get called for in Holyoke
Holyoke Gas and Electric serves the city, so Mass Save does not apply and HG&E runs its own programs. The housing stock is among the oldest we work in, with a lot of nineteenth century multi family buildings where knob and tube, ungrounded circuits and undersized services all turn up in the same basement.
Rebates and financing in Holyoke
Holyoke is served by Holyoke Gas & Electric, a municipal light plant rather than Eversource. That puts the town outside Mass Save, and the utility runs its own efficiency and rebate programs in its place. It is worth a call to them before any panel or heating work, because the programs differ from the Mass Save route people usually expect.

Permits and inspections
Electrical permits in Holyoke are pulled under our license and the inspection is ours to arrange. Pool, spa, EV charger, generator and service work all require both, and none of it is something you should be organizing yourself.
